BCCI Awaits Ajit Agarkars Decision on Chief Selector Position; IPL 2027 Auction Scheduled for December
The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) is currently in a holding pattern regarding the future of Ajit Agarkar, the chief selector for the mens national cricket team. With Agarkar reportedly undecided about extending his contract, discussions within the BCCI are at a standstill. If Agarkar chooses not to continue, the board will initiate a search for a successor.
In parallel, the BCCI is preparing for the Indian Premier League (IPL) 2027 auction, set to take place in December 2026. The auction is expected to draw significant attention as franchises look to strengthen their squads ahead of the tournament.
Agarkar, who has been serving as chief selector since 2022, has faced a challenging tenure, including player selections for various international series and the ongoing T20 World Cup preparations. His contributions have included significant decisions on team composition and talent scouting.
As the BCCI conducts its 95th Annual General Meeting, the future of the selection committee and key roles, including the chief selector, will be key points of discussion. Speculation has already begun about potential candidates to replace Agarkar, with former cricketer Parthiv Patel emerging as a frontrunner should an opportunity arise.
